" draft-ietf-spring-mpls-anycast-segments proposes a mechanism to allow the use of anycast SIDs in a network where all devices do not share a common SRGB. draft-ietf-spring-mpls-anycast-segments utilizes the concept of a virtual LFIB, which is an application of the concept of Context-Specific Label Spaces [RFC5331]. The current draft uses the mechanism of context tables, a different application of Context-Specific Label Spaces, to facilitate node protection. The current draft does not make provisions to support the virtual LFIB mechanism together with node protection context tables. The use of anycast-SIDs together with anycast-aware TI-LFA provides effective protection against node failure. Therefore, when SRTE paths are constructed using anycast-SIDs, the anycast-SIDs may not require node protection via context tables.
